Cumin Cumin, having a botanical name Cuminum Cyminum is a flowering plant in the family Apiaceae. Cumin – The aromatic seeds Cumin, the dried seed of the herb Cuminum Cyminum also relates to parsley family. Native to Iran and Mediterranean region, it has been used since ancient times. It was introduced in America by the Spanish and the Portuguese colonists….
Fennel It is a flowering plant species in the carrot family bearing the botanical name Foeniculum Vulgare. It’s hardy, perennial, umbelliferous herb with yellow flowers and feathery leaves which is extremely aromatic and anise flavoured spice.
